A pretty color of dark ruby with a wide reddish rim.
Fruity on the nose with cherries, blueberries, red currants, wood, red candy, spices, licorice and black pepper.
Medium plus in body with medium plus acidity and long legs.
On the palate, cherries, raspberries, strawberries, wood, earth, graphite, spices, herbs, light vegetables and light black pepper.
Medium finish with fine grained tannins and tangy pomegranates.
This is a nice Zinfandel from California. Not fully balanced, yet enjoyable by itself or with food. Still young and needs another few years to mature. Showing elegance with nice complexity.
Not as fruity as I expected from a California Zinfandel. Very high in alcohol, but it's not noticeable at all, so watch out... This Single Vineyard Paso Robles Zinfandel needs an hour to open up properly and show some tannins. I used the VSpin for about 10 minutes.
15.7% alcohol by volume.
89 points.
$60.
